Struggling to move forward in a relationship? Your partner might be commitment-phobic. Watch for signs like avoiding future talks, a history of short relationships, and constant use of 'maybe.' They also shy away from saying 'I love you' and tend to have many acquaintances rather than deep friendships. These patterns suggest a fear of permanent commitment.
